Product Detailed Parameters

  • Description:IC MCU 32BIT 16KB FLASH 64UFBGA
  • Series:SAM D20J
  • Mfr:Microchip Technology
  • Package:Tray,Tray
  • Core Processor:ARM® Cortex®-M0+
  • Core Size:32-Bit Single-Core
  • Speed:48MHz
  • Connectivity:I2C, SPI, UART/USART
  • Peripherals:Brown-out Detect/Reset, POR, WDT
  • Number of I/O:52
  • Program Memory Size:16KB (16K x 8)
  • Program Memory Type:FLASH
  • EEPROM Size:-
  • RAM Size:2K x 8
  • Voltage - Supply (Vcc/Vdd):1.62V ~ 3.6V
  • Data Converters:A/D 20x12b; D/A 1x10b
  • Oscillator Type:Internal
  • Operating Temperature:-40°C ~ 85°C (TA)
  • Mounting Type:Surface Mount
  • Supplier Device Package:64-UFBGA (5x5)
  • Package / Case:64-UFBGA
  • Grade:-
  • Qualification:-

Overview

The ATSAMD20J14A-CU is a 32-bit ARM Cortex-M0+ microcontroller from the Microchip SAM D20 family. It features 16 kB of Flash program memory and 2 kB of SRAM data RAM. The device operates with a maximum clock frequency of 48 MHz and supports a supply voltage range of 1.62 V to 3.63 V. It includes a 12-bit ADC with 20 channels, an 8-channel timer/counter set, and interfaces such as I2C, SPI, UART, and USART. The component is housed in a UFBGA-64 package and functions within an industrial temperature range of -40°C to +85°C.

Procurement Notes

Verify the specific suffix 'CU' corresponds to the UFBGA-64 package and industrial temperature grade (-40°C to +85°C) required for your design. Confirm moisture sensitivity level handling procedures during assembly. Ensure compatibility with the 1.62 V to 3.63 V operating voltage range. Check for any recent product change notices regarding pinout or electrical characteristics updates from the manufacturer.

Selection Notes

Select this part when a balance of moderate code storage and low power consumption is needed. The UFBGA-64 package suits compact PCB layouts. Consider alternative packages like LQFP or QFN if board space allows for easier manual assembly. Verify that the 16 kB Flash capacity meets application firmware requirements before finalizing the bill of materials.

Part Context

This component belongs to the SAM D20 series, designed for cost-sensitive applications demanding ARM Cortex-M0+ performance. It shares architectural similarities with other SAM D20 variants but differs in memory size and package options. The J-series designation typically indicates specific pin counts and peripheral sets optimized for general-purpose microcontroller tasks.

Replacement Considerations

ATSAMD20J14B-MU offers identical specifications in a VQFN-64 package. ATSAMD20J14A-AU provides the same functionality in a 64-LQFP package. These alternatives maintain pin compatibility and software portability while changing physical form factors.
